First resource limit is maximum number of open file descriptors limit, second one being limit for maximum writable file size.

With resource lib we set the limit for the current process (tested with my testing scripts) and its children processes. By testing pre-upgrade and upgrade I found a threshold of max. open file descriptors to be around 512, (the default value for ulimit -n is 1024) so a small multiplier of the default value shouldn't be a problem to set. With writing size there shouldn't be a problem to set it to "infinity".

Both problems from the tickets were solved, but there could be other side effects.
